About Katrina Covington
Katrina bases her practice in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, and she adapts interventions to meet each person where they are, combining techniques that best suit a client's goals and circumstances. Her style emphasizes collaboration and practical strategies that clients can apply between sessions, while keeping the work focused on meaningful, achievable changes.
She holds professional licensure as an LCMHC and an LCPC - LCMHC stands for Licensed Clinical Mental Health Counselor and LCPC stands for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or - and she practices in Illinois. Katrina aims to create a supportive, respectful space where clients feel heard and guided through steps toward better coping and resilience. Her background with military and civilian populations informs a flexible, empathetic approach to care that honors each individual's journey.

Could Virtual Therapy Be a Good Fit for You?
Many people wonder if online therapy can truly make a difference. For many common concerns - such as st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ges, or navigating life changes - online therapy has been shown to be just as effective as traditional in-person sessions.One of the clearest benefits is flexibility. People can connect with a licensed professional in the way that fits their routine and comfort level: video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or in-app messaging. That flexibility can make it easier to keep consistent progress while balancing work, family, or other commitments.
Licensed professionals offer a range of therapeutic approaches and, if someone feels a different fit would be better, they can switch to another therapist. For many clients, remote sessions provide a practical, accessible route to consistent support and problem-solving.
